#2b8804 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#2b8804 is composed of 16.9% red, 53.3%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.1%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 102.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 27.5%. #2b8804 color hex could be obtained by blending #56ff08 with #001100.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

● #2b8804 color description : Dark green.
The hexadecimal color #2b8804 has RGB values of R:43, G:136,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 2852868.
